## TKT-4471: Signature check failing on thumbnail queue artifacts

The Mothlight thumbnail generation queue rejects the 5.2 worker image — signature verification fails at pull time on every Dunmere node. Cause: the release was signed with the retired January key after rotation. Blocking tonight's deploy. Fix: re-sign the image and the queue config bundle, then re-push. For the re-sign, use the current deploy key, which follows.

release key, kawip-hafop: bky3_mxv

Finance Review Summary — Sales Leads

The revised commission scheme takes effect next quarter. Base rate drops from 6% to 5%, offset by an accelerator of 8% on revenue above target for the Hollis range. Clawbacks now apply to cancellations within 90 days. Modelling by the Darnell Street finance team shows most reps break even or gain. The change supports the plans stated below.

internal memo for kajep-tawip: The renewal with Holaelix Group closes at $10 million a year, 5 percent below the last contract. Project Wenael slips by two quarters because of the tooling delay.

**Ticket SHEETX-88: CSV export balloons memory**

Exporting anything over 50k rows from Tallygrove spikes worker memory to ~4GB — whole sheet gets buffered, not streamed.

Repro:
1. Seed a 60k-row workbook.
2. Hit the export endpoint.
3. Watch the worker get OOM-killed.

To reproduce against staging, authenticate with the token below.

login token, yajeg-fawif: eyJhbGciOiJIUzI1NiIsInR5cCI6IkpXVCJ9.eyJzdWIiOiIEdPQYnZXaZIn0.HSRTnYZBx0Qc